TECHNICAL FIELD

[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of water treatment equipment, in particular to a degradation device and degradation method of high-nitrogen landfill leachate. BACKGROUND

[0002] More than half of the municipal solid waste in China is landfilled, and landfill process is easy to produce landfill leachate, causing secondary pollution. Landfill leachate has the characteristics of high COD and high ammonia nitrogen, especially ammonia nitrogen which is extremely easy to cause water eutrophication, and is harmful to human and natural environment. Electrodeionization technology (EDI) and anaerobic activated sludge method can effectively degrade COD and ammonia nitrogen.

[0003] The existing technology electrodeionization technology (EDI) and anaerobic biological treatment method has complex equipment and device structure, difficult maintenance, high operation cost, and needs frequent cleaning, which is not conducive to long-time treatment of landfill leachate. SUMMARY

[0004] In view of the deficiencies of the prior art, the present application provides a degradation device and degradation method of high-nitrogen landfill leachate, which solves the problems of complex equipment and device structure, difficult maintenance and high operation cost of the existing electrodeionization technology and traditional anaerobic activated sludge method.

[0005] To achieve the above object, the present application is realized by the following technical scheme: a degradation device of high-nitrogen landfill leachate, comprising two connected sequencing batch anaerobic reactors, a reactor water inlet pipe and a reactor sludge inlet pipe are respectively communicated below the anaerobic reactors, the top of the two anaerobic reactors is sealed by a cover plate and is air-tight, a partition plate is fixed in the middle of the two anaerobic reactors to separate the upper and lower spaces, the space above the partition plate is sequentially separated from left to right into an anode chamber, a first concentrated water chamber, a fresh water chamber, a second concentrated water chamber and a cathode chamber by alternately arranging a cation exchange membrane and an anion exchange membrane, a porous filter plate is arranged in the inner cavity of the partition plate below the fresh water chamber, so that the landfill leachate can be introduced into the fresh water chamber from below the reactor;

[0006] A titanium-ruthenium anode electrode is fixedly connected in the inner cavity of the anode chamber, a stainless steel cathode electrode is fixedly connected in the inner cavity of the cathode chamber, the titanium-ruthenium anode electrode and the stainless steel cathode electrode are respectively connected with the positive and negative poles of a power supply, the external power supply power is 20V and 0.6A, the inner cavity of the fresh water chamber is filled with mixed cation and anion exchange resin, the anode chamber and the cathode chamber are communicated with a chamber water inlet pipe, the first concentrated water chamber and the second concentrated water chamber are respectively communicated with a concentrated water chamber water inlet pipe above and a concentrated water chamber water outlet pipe below, the lower part of the porous filter plate is communicated with a leachate water inlet pipe, the concentrated water chamber water outlet pipe is communicated with a concentrated water tank, and the leachate water inlet pipe is communicated with a fresh water tank.

[0007] As a further scheme of the present application: electromagnetic stirrers are arranged in the inner cavities below the baffles.

[0008] As a further scheme of the present application: the filling ratio of the mixed cation and anion exchange resin is 1:1.

[0009] As a further scheme of the present application: the two anaerobic reactors are connected through sludge connection pipes.

[0010] As a further scheme of the present application: the water inlet pipes of the degradation devices are connected with peristaltic pumps, and electromagnetic valves are arranged in the pipes.

[0011] As a further scheme of the present application: 2% Na2SO4 solution is filled in the anode chamber and the cathode chamber.

[0012] The present application further discloses a degradation method of the degradation device of the high-nitrogen landfill leachate.

[0013] Step one, anaerobic activated sludge is introduced into the anaerobic reactor through the reactor sludge inlet pipe, and the landfill leachate is introduced into the anaerobic reactor through the water inlet of the freshwater tank, the landfill leachate and the anaerobic activated sludge are mixed together under the stirring of the electromagnetic stirrer, and the organic matter is degraded, the electromagnetic stirrer is controlled by the time control switch, the rotating speed is kept at 140 r / min, the stirring frequency is 5 min / 2 h, and then the landfill leachate is continuously input, the water surface continuously rises, the landfill leachate enters the freshwater chamber through the porous filter plate at a water inlet rate of 2 ml / min, the mixed cation and anion exchange resin in the freshwater chamber is first soaked in the landfill leachate for 15 min, and then the landfill leachate penetrates to both sides and is electrolyzed through the electrodes on both sides.

[0014] Step two, the degraded deionized water is pumped into the first concentrated water chamber and the second concentrated water chamber through the peristaltic pump, and then is input into the concentrated water tank.

[0015] As a further scheme of the present application: the ratio of the landfill leachate and the anaerobic activated sludge in step one is 1:1.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ION

[0020] In order to further illustrate the technical means and effects adopted by the present application to achieve the predetermined object, the specific embodiments, structures, features and effects according to the present application are described in detail as follows in combination with the drawings and preferred embodiments.

[0021] Please refer to Figure 1 The present application provides a technical solution: a high-nitrogen landfill leachate degradation device, which comprises two connected sequencing batch anaerobic reactors 25, the lower part of each anaerobic reactor 25 is respectively communicated with a reactor water inlet pipe 6 and a reactor sludge inlet pipe 7, the top part of each anaerobic reactor 25 is sealed by a cover plate and is air-tight, a partition plate 16 is fixed in the middle part of each anaerobic reactor 25 to separate the upper and lower spaces, the space above the partition plate 16 of each anaerobic reactor 25 is sequentially separated from left to right into an anode chamber 20, a first concentrated water chamber 21, a fresh water chamber 22, a second concentrated water chamber 23 and a cathode chamber 24 by alternately arranging a cation exchange membrane 14 and an anion exchange membrane 15, and a porous filter plate 17 is arranged in the inner cavity of the partition plate 16 below the fresh water chamber 22, so that the landfill leachate can be introduced into the fresh water chamber 22 from the lower part of the reactor;

[0022] The inner cavity of the anode chamber 20 is fixedly connected with a titanium-coated ruthenium anode 5, and the inner cavity of the cathode chamber 24 is fixedly connected with a stainless steel cathode 13; the titanium-coated ruthenium anode 5 and the stainless steel cathode 13 are connected with the positive and negative poles of a power supply 1 respectively; the power of the power supply 1 is 20V and 0.6A; the inner cavity of the fresh water chamber 22 is filled with mixed cation and anion exchange resin 2; the anode chamber 20 and the cathode chamber 24 are both communicated with anode chamber water inlet pipes 4; the first concentrated water chamber 21 and the second concentrated water chamber 23 are both communicated with a concentrated water chamber water inlet pipe 3 located at the upper side and a concentrated water chamber water outlet pipe 18 located at the lower side; the lower side of the porous filter plate 17 is communicated with a percolate water inlet pipe 12; the concentrated water chamber water outlet pipe 18 is communicated with a concentrated water tank 10; and the percolate water inlet pipe 12 is communicated with a fresh water tank 11.

[0023] The two anaerobic reactors 25 located at the inner cavity below the partition plate 16 are both provided with electromagnetic stirrers 8.

[0024] The filling ratio of the mixed cation and anion exchange resin 2 is 1:1.

[0025] The lower sides of the two anaerobic reactors 25 are communicated through sludge connection pipes 9.

[0026] The water inlet pipes of the degradation device are all connected with peristaltic pumps, and the pipes are all provided with electromagnetic valves.

[0027] The anode chamber 20 and the cathode chamber 24 are both filled with 2% Na2SO4 solution.

[0028] The application further discloses a degradation method of the degradation device of the high-nitrogen landfill leachate.

[0029] Step one: anaerobic active sludge is introduced into the anaerobic reactor 25 through the reactor sludge inlet pipe 7, and the landfill leachate is introduced into the anaerobic reactor 25 through the water inlet of the fresh water tank 11; the landfill leachate and the anaerobic active sludge are fully mixed under the stirring of the electromagnetic stirrer 8 to degrade the organic matter; the electromagnetic stirrer 8 is controlled by a time control switch, and the rotation speed is maintained at 140r / min, and the stirring frequency is 5min / 2h intermittent uniform stirring; then the landfill leachate is continuously introduced, the water surface continuously rises, and the landfill leachate enters the fresh water chamber 22 through the porous filter plate 17 at a water inlet rate of 2ml / min; the mixed cation and anion exchange resin 2 in the fresh water chamber is first soaked in the landfill leachate for 15min, and then the landfill leachate penetrates to both sides to be electrolyzed by the electrodes on both sides.

[0030] Step two: the deionized water after degradation is pumped into the first concentrated water chamber 21 and the second concentrated water chamber 23 by the peristaltic pump, and then is introduced into the concentrated water tank 10.

[0031] The ratio of the landfill leachate and the anaerobic active sludge in step one is 1:1.
